OUR ROLE
We help parents and students who have questions, concerns, and complaints about the DC public schools and DC public charter schools. We are independent and impartial in our approach to solving problems. We listen to all parties involved and make recommendations based on the student’s best interests.
Confidential: Our office respects visitors’ privacy and will not disclose information without the visitors consent.
Neutral & Impartial: An ombudsperson advocates for fairness of process. An ombudsperson will hear your concerns and inform you of available options without bias.
Independent: The Office of the Ombudsman for Public Education is an external resource separate from the public school system and State Board of Education.
Informal: The services provided by the Office of the Ombudsman for Public Education are voluntary and not a part of administrative processes.
WHO WE SERVE
All current and prospective DC public school and DC public charter school families.
ISSUES WE HANDLE
Bullying
Special Education
Harassment
Suspensions
Safety
Expulsions
Transportation
Truancy
Attendance
Academic Progress
…and other issues that affect student learning
WHAT OUR OFFICE DOES NOT DO
- Take personnel action against school staff.
- Provide legal advice.
- Intervene when the parties are involved in legal or administrative proceedings.
OUR GOALS
RESPOND to concerns in a timely, caring, and productive manner.
ENCOURAGE effective communication between parents and schools.
ACT as a source of early detection for emerging school system-wide issues.
CONTRIBUTE creative policy solutions by identifying and sharing trends we observe.
PREVENT recurring problems and improve existing processes by contributing suggestions for systemic change.
REDUCE the need for administrative hearings and litigation by facilitating informal resolution of education-related conflicts.
